SAFM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review

279 of the 4,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sanderson Farms Inc (SAFM)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$2.98B — up 32% from $2.26B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 57 funds opened new SAFM positions and 18 closed out — a net gain of 39 holders — while 61 added to existing stakes and 117 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Eminence Capital, opening a new position worth an estimated $66.9M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, cutting an estimated $50.1M.
